type PodUpdateStrategyType ¶
type PodUpdateStrategyType string
PodUpdateStrategyType is a string enumeration type that enumerates all possible ways we can update a Pod when updating application
const ( // RecreatePodUpdateStrategyType indicates that we always delete Pod and create new Pod // during Pod update, which is the default behavior RecreatePodUpdateStrategyType PodUpdateStrategyType = "ReCreate" // InPlaceIfPossiblePodUpdateStrategyType indicates that we try to in-place update Pod instead of // recreating Pod when possible. Currently, only image update of pod spec is allowed. Any other changes to the pod // spec will fall back to ReCreate PodUpdateStrategyType where pod will be recreated. InPlaceIfPossiblePodUpdateStrategyType PodUpdateStrategyType = "InPlaceIfPossible" // InPlaceOnlyPodUpdateStrategyType indicates that we will in-place update Pod instead of // recreating pod. Currently we only allow image update for pod spec. Any other changes to the pod spec will be // rejected by kube-apiserver InPlaceOnlyPodUpdateStrategyType PodUpdateStrategyType = "InPlaceOnly" )
type RollingUpdateStatefulSetStrategy ¶
type RollingUpdateStatefulSetStrategy struct {
// Partition indicates the number of pods the StatefulSet should be partitioned by default.
// - It means controller will update $(replicas - partition) number of pod.
// Default value is 0.
// +optional
Partition *int32 `json:"partition,omitempty"`
// Value can be an absolute number (ex: 5) or a percentage of desired pods (ex: 10%).
// Absolute number is calculated from percentage by rounding down.
// Also, maxUnavailable can just be allowed to work with Parallel podManagementPolicy.
// Defaults to 1.
// +optional
MaxUnavailable *intstr.IntOrString `json:"maxUnavailable,omitempty"`
// PodUpdatePolicy indicates how pods should be updated
// Default value is "ReCreate"
// +optional
PodUpdatePolicy PodUpdateStrategyType `json:"podUpdatePolicy,omitempty"`
// Paused indicates that the StatefulSet is paused.
// Default value is false
// +optional
Paused bool `json:"paused,omitempty"`
// UnorderedUpdate contains strategies for non-ordered update.
// If it is not nil, pods will be updated with non-ordered sequence.
// Noted that UnorderedUpdate can only be allowed to work with Parallel podManagementPolicy
// +optional
UnorderedUpdate *UnorderedUpdateStrategy `json:"unorderedUpdate,omitempty"`
// InPlaceUpdateStrategy contains strategies for in-place update.
// +optional
InPlaceUpdateStrategy *appspub.InPlaceUpdateStrategy `json:"inPlaceUpdateStrategy,omitempty"`
// MinReadySeconds indicates how long will the pod be considered ready after it's updated.
// MinReadySeconds works with both OrderedReady and Parallel podManagementPolicy.
// It affects the pod scale up speed when the podManagementPolicy is set to be OrderedReady.
// Combined with MaxUnavailable, it affects the pod update speed regardless of podManagementPolicy.
// Default value is 0, max is 300.
// +optional
MinReadySeconds *int32 `json:"minReadySeconds,omitempty"`
}
RollingUpdateStatefulSetStrategy is used to communicate parameter for RollingUpdateStatefulSetStrategyType.

type StatefulSetPersistentVolumeClaimRetentionPolicy ¶ added in v1.1.0
type StatefulSetPersistentVolumeClaimRetentionPolicy struct {
// WhenDeleted specifies what happens to PVCs created from StatefulSet
// VolumeClaimTemplates when the StatefulSet is deleted. The default policy
// of `Retain` causes PVCs to not be affected by StatefulSet deletion. The
// `Delete` policy causes those PVCs to be deleted.
WhenDeleted PersistentVolumeClaimRetentionPolicyType `json:"whenDeleted,omitempty"`
// WhenScaled specifies what happens to PVCs created from StatefulSet
// VolumeClaimTemplates when the StatefulSet is scaled down. The default
// policy of `Retain` causes PVCs to not be affected by a scaledown. The
// `Delete` policy causes the associated PVCs for any excess pods above
// the replica count to be deleted.
WhenScaled PersistentVolumeClaimRetentionPolicyType `json:"whenScaled,omitempty"`
}
StatefulSetPersistentVolumeClaimRetentionPolicy describes the policy used for PVCs created from the StatefulSet VolumeClaims.

type StatefulSetSpec ¶
type StatefulSetSpec struct {
// replicas is the desired number of replicas of the given Template.
// These are replicas in the sense that they are instantiations of the
// same Template, but individual replicas also have a consistent identity.
// If unspecified, defaults to 1.
// TODO: Consider a rename of this field.
// +optional
Replicas *int32 `json:"replicas,omitempty"`
// selector is a label query over pods that should match the replica count.
// It must match the pod template's labels.
// More info: https://kubernetes.io/docs/concepts/overview/working-with-objects/labels/#label-selectors
Selector *metav1.LabelSelector `json:"selector"`
// template is the object that describes the pod that will be created if
// insufficient replicas are detected. Each pod stamped out by the StatefulSet
// will fulfill this Template, but have a unique identity from the rest
// of the StatefulSet.
// +kubebuilder:pruning:PreserveUnknownFields
// +kubebuilder:validation:Schemaless
Template v1.PodTemplateSpec `json:"template"`
// volumeClaimTemplates is a list of claims that pods are allowed to reference.
// The StatefulSet controller is responsible for mapping network identities to
// claims in a way that maintains the identity of a pod. Every claim in
// this list must have at least one matching (by name) volumeMount in one
// container in the template. A claim in this list takes precedence over
// any volumes in the template, with the same name.
// TODO: Define the behavior if a claim already exists with the same name.
// +optional
// +kubebuilder:pruning:PreserveUnknownFields
// +kubebuilder:validation:Schemaless
VolumeClaimTemplates []v1.PersistentVolumeClaim `json:"volumeClaimTemplates,omitempty"`
// VolumeClaimUpdateStrategy specifies the strategy for updating VolumeClaimTemplates within a StatefulSet.
// This field is currently only effective if the StatefulSetAutoResizePVCGate is enabled.
// +optional
VolumeClaimUpdateStrategy VolumeClaimUpdateStrategy `json:"volumeClaimUpdateStrategy,omitempty"`
// serviceName is the name of the service that governs this StatefulSet.
// This service must exist before the StatefulSet, and is responsible for
// the network identity of the set. Pods get DNS/hostnames that follow the
// pattern: pod-specific-string.serviceName.default.svc.cluster.local
// where "pod-specific-string" is managed by the StatefulSet controller.
ServiceName string `json:"serviceName,omitempty"`
// podManagementPolicy controls how pods are created during initial scale up,
// when replacing pods on nodes, or when scaling down. The default policy is
// `OrderedReady`, where pods are created in increasing order (pod-0, then
// pod-1, etc) and the controller will wait until each pod is ready before
// continuing. When scaling down, the pods are removed in the opposite order.
// The alternative policy is `Parallel` which will create pods in parallel
// to match the desired scale without waiting, and on scale down will delete
// all pods at once.
// +optional
PodManagementPolicy apps.PodManagementPolicyType `json:"podManagementPolicy,omitempty"`
// updateStrategy indicates the StatefulSetUpdateStrategy that will be
// employed to update Pods in the StatefulSet when a revision is made to
// Template.
UpdateStrategy StatefulSetUpdateStrategy `json:"updateStrategy,omitempty"`
// revisionHistoryLimit is the maximum number of revisions that will
// be maintained in the StatefulSet's revision history. The revision history
// consists of all revisions not represented by a currently applied
// StatefulSetSpec version. The default value is 10.
RevisionHistoryLimit *int32 `json:"revisionHistoryLimit,omitempty"`
// reserveOrdinals controls the ordinal numbers that should be reserved, and the replicas
// will always be the expectation number of running Pods.
// For a sts with replicas=3 and its Pods in [0, 1, 2]:
// - If you want to migrate Pod-1 and reserve this ordinal, just set spec.reserveOrdinal to [1].
// Then controller will delete Pod-1 and create Pod-3 (existing Pods will be [0, 2, 3])
// - If you just want to delete Pod-1, you should set spec.reserveOrdinal to [1] and spec.replicas to 2.
// Then controller will delete Pod-1 (existing Pods will be [0, 2])
// You can also use ranges along with numbers, such as [1, 3-5], which is a shortcut for [1, 3, 4, 5].
ReserveOrdinals []intstr.IntOrString `json:"reserveOrdinals,omitempty"`
// Lifecycle defines the lifecycle hooks for Pods pre-delete, in-place update.
Lifecycle *appspub.Lifecycle `json:"lifecycle,omitempty"`
// scaleStrategy indicates the StatefulSetScaleStrategy that will be
// employed to scale Pods in the StatefulSet.
ScaleStrategy *StatefulSetScaleStrategy `json:"scaleStrategy,omitempty"`
// PersistentVolumeClaimRetentionPolicy describes the policy used for PVCs created from
// the StatefulSet VolumeClaimTemplates. This requires the
// StatefulSetAutoDeletePVC feature gate to be enabled, which is alpha.
// +optional
PersistentVolumeClaimRetentionPolicy *StatefulSetPersistentVolumeClaimRetentionPolicy `json:"persistentVolumeClaimRetentionPolicy,omitempty"`
// ordinals controls the numbering of replica indices in a StatefulSet. The
// default ordinals behavior assigns a "0" index to the first replica and
// increments the index by one for each additional replica requested. Using
// the ordinals field requires the StatefulSetStartOrdinal feature gate to be
// enabled, which is beta.
// +optional
Ordinals *StatefulSetOrdinals `json:"ordinals,omitempty"`
}
StatefulSetSpec defines the desired state of StatefulSet

type StatefulSetStatus ¶
type StatefulSetStatus struct {
// observedGeneration is the most recent generation observed for this StatefulSet. It corresponds to the
// StatefulSet's generation, which is updated on mutation by the API Server.
// +optional
ObservedGeneration int64 `json:"observedGeneration,omitempty"`
// replicas is the number of Pods created by the StatefulSet controller.
Replicas int32 `json:"replicas"`
// readyReplicas is the number of Pods created by the StatefulSet controller that have a Ready Condition.
ReadyReplicas int32 `json:"readyReplicas"`
// AvailableReplicas is the number of Pods created by the StatefulSet controller that have been ready for
//minReadySeconds.
AvailableReplicas int32 `json:"availableReplicas"`
// currentReplicas is the number of Pods created by the StatefulSet controller from the StatefulSet version
// indicated by currentRevision.
CurrentReplicas int32 `json:"currentReplicas"`
// updatedReplicas is the number of Pods created by the StatefulSet controller from the StatefulSet version
// indicated by updateRevision.
UpdatedReplicas int32 `json:"updatedReplicas"`
// updatedReadyReplicas is the number of updated Pods created by the StatefulSet controller that have a Ready Condition.
UpdatedReadyReplicas int32 `json:"updatedReadyReplicas,omitempty"`
// updatedAvailableReplicas is the number of updated Pods created by the StatefulSet controller that have a Ready condition
//for atleast minReadySeconds.
UpdatedAvailableReplicas int32 `json:"updatedAvailableReplicas,omitempty"`
// currentRevision, if not empty, indicates the version of the StatefulSet used to generate Pods in the
// sequence [0,currentReplicas).
CurrentRevision string `json:"currentRevision,omitempty"`
// updateRevision, if not empty, indicates the version of the StatefulSet used to generate Pods in the sequence
// [replicas-updatedReplicas,replicas)
UpdateRevision string `json:"updateRevision,omitempty"`
// collisionCount is the count of hash collisions for the StatefulSet. The StatefulSet controller
// uses this field as a collision avoidance mechanism when it needs to create the name for the
// newest ControllerRevision.
// +optional
CollisionCount *int32 `json:"collisionCount,omitempty"`
// Represents the latest available observations of a statefulset's current state.
// +optional
// +patchMergeKey=type
// +patchStrategy=merge
Conditions []apps.StatefulSetCondition `json:"conditions,omitempty" patchStrategy:"merge" patchMergeKey:"type"`
// LabelSelector is label selectors for query over pods that should match the replica count used by HPA.
LabelSelector string `json:"labelSelector,omitempty"`
// VolumeClaims represents the status of compatibility between existing PVCs
// and their respective templates. It tracks whether the PersistentVolumeClaims have been updated
// to match any changes made to the volumeClaimTemplates, ensuring synchronization
// between the defined templates and the actual PersistentVolumeClaims in use.
VolumeClaims []VolumeClaimStatus `json:"volumeClaims,omitempty"`
}
StatefulSetStatus defines the observed state of StatefulSet

type VolumeClaimStatus ¶ added in v1.7.5
type VolumeClaimStatus struct {
// VolumeClaimName is the name of the volume claim.
// This is a unique identifier used to reference a specific volume claim.
VolumeClaimName string `json:"volumeClaimName"`
// CompatibleReplicas is the number of replicas currently compatible with the volume claim.
// It indicates how many replicas can function properly, being compatible with this volume claim.
// Compatibility is determined by whether the PVC spec storage requests are greater than or equal to the template spec storage requests
CompatibleReplicas int32 `json:"compatibleReplicas"`
// CompatibleReadyReplicas is the number of replicas that are both ready and compatible with the volume claim.
// It highlights that these replicas are not only compatible but also ready to be put into service immediately.
// Compatibility is determined by whether the pvc spec storage requests are greater than or equal to the template spec storage requests
// The "ready" status is determined by whether the PVC status capacity is greater than or equal to the PVC spec storage requests.
CompatibleReadyReplicas int32 `json:"compatibleReadyReplicas"`
}
VolumeClaimStatus describes the status of a volume claim template. It provides details about the compatibility and readiness of the volume claim.
